The Royalton City Council moved ahead with a major water tower rehabilitation project at its Feb. 10 meeting, approving a contractor and related engineering work while eyeing an April start date.

City Administrator Rian Hofstad reported that nine firms submitted bids for the project. While many came in higher than expected, three bids were under the roughly $550,000 average for a project of this size. Based on City Engineer Phil Martin’s recommendation, the council agreed to award the contract to a Texas-based company that has successfully completed similar work in the past.

In addition to construction costs, the project includes about $97,000 in engineering fees, bringing the total investment close to what council members had anticipated. The council formally adopted Resolution 2-10-26-2, clearing the way for the project to proceed.
